# Break-Glass: Murkline Log Sampling

The Murkline ingest service emits roughly 40k lines/min. Sampling is enforced at 2% by the Fennet relay; do not disable it casually. If an incident requires full-fidelity logs, use break-glass mode: flip the relay to passthrough, note the time, and revert within 30 minutes. Passthrough can flood the Orvane index and page storage on-call. To unlock passthrough, the relay console asks for the recovery passphrase, shown below.

vault phrase of kawep-bajog = novath-normir-istwyn-druok-zorok-eliok-novmir-quenvan-gilys

Action item: dig into the flaky DNS lookups that bit us during the Pinewharf release. Resolution against the internal resolver times out roughly once per thousand queries, which was enough to fail two canary checks. Tovah is adding retry-with-jitter as a stopgap while we swap resolvers. Rollout notes and the tracking checklist are on the page below.

wiki page, bagef-yajof: https://sentry.sivrelcloud.corp/board

Subject: Key rotation — Givnote receipt mailer

Hi — heads-up ahead of the 3.2 release: we're rotating the credential the Givnote donation-receipt mailer uses to call the internal Postcart rendering service. The old key will be revoked at deploy time, so the new one must ship in the same release or receipts will silently queue without sending. I've verified the replacement against Postcart staging and all template renders pass. Please bake it into the release config and confirm in the checklist. New key follows:

API key for kajeg-tajop: qvz3-w1m

Audit item 7 — Nightly reindex (Searchlark cluster). Confirm the reindex job completed before 04:00 local, document counts match the Pellbrook source of record, and no shard failed twice consecutively. Support must not rerun the job manually without approval. Accountability for this check rests with the person named below.

account owner for tahaf-tafof: Ralath Zordor